Nocturnal FAQs

What color is Nocturnal?

Nocturnal is a medium gray with the hex code #767D86. In HSL terms it has a hue of 214°, 6% saturation, and 49% lightness.

What is the hex code for Nocturnal?

The hex code for Nocturnal is #767D86. In RGB it's rgb(118, 125, 134), and in CMYK it's cmyk(12%, 7%, 0%, 47%).
